Can I edit the URL of my Pitch Site?

Yes, you can change your Pitch Site URL.

You have two options:

  1. You can create a DNS entry like: pitch.mydomain.com and use a CNAME domain pointer to point to your Crushpath Pitch Site URL (contact your domain provider for more information).
  2. We can manually change it for you (see below).

The customizable parts of your URL are the subdomain and the vanity path name, for example: http://subdomain.crushpath.me/vanity-path-name

The subdomain is linked to the company name and the vanity-path-name is based on your name and the name of the Pitch Site.

For example: http://companyname.crushpath.me/yourname/pitch-site-name

What can be changed:

  1. companyname- If you are the only employee at your company. If you are not the only employee, we do not recommend changing this because changing the company name will change the company name for all Crushpath users working at your company.
  2. yourname - Each time you create a new Pitch Site it will use “yourname”. Choose a new name that will be general, yet relevant to all your Pitch Sites.
  3. pitch-site-name - Each time you create a new Pitch Site you can choose the name. If you want to change the name on an existing Pitch Site, you can duplicate the existing Pitch Site and select a new name.

When you change your Pitch Site URL, the old URL will no longer work. This means if you have sent Pitch Sites to any prospects you may want to send them the new Pitch Site.

The background image I uploaded is blurry or doesn’t look right. How do I fix this?

If your background image is blurry, this usually indicates the image is too small. Try uploading a larger version. The ideal resolution for the background image is 2,560 x 800. Images with different dimensions will be resized.

The responsive nature of the Pitch Site means the dimension of the viewer's browser window is going to affect how much of the image is shown. If you choose a background image that has  writing or a specific focal point this can cause those elements to appear off the page or in an undesired location. Any important elements should be placed in the center of the image.

The best header images are those which contain no writing or logo and simply create a nice background for your Headline to stand out.

What types of videos are supported?

Currently we support YouTube and Vimeo videos. If the video you have is not a YouTube or Vimeo video, you can create a free account with them, upload it to their service and use the share URL in your Pitch Site.

How do I email my Pitch Site to leads and track who I sent it to?

Emailing your Pitch Site to leads is a snap. You can manually enter email addresses, select existing contacts or import new contacts and send a mass email.

To email your Pitch Site follow the steps below:

  1. Click”Promotion” at the top of the page.
  2. At the left, confirm the Pitch Site selected is the one you want to send. If you want to send a different Pitch Site, hover the mouse over it and click the “Change” button.
  3. Select the contact you wish to send or manually enter an email addresses.
  4. Enter your message details and click the “Send” button.
